Are foxes dogs?

The biological family Canidae / ˈ k æ n ɪ d iː / (from Latin, canis, “dog”) is a lineage of carnivorans that includes domestic dogs, wolves, coyotes, foxes, jackals, dingoes, and many other extant and extinct dog-like mammals. read more

Foxes are part of the Canidae biological family that includes wolves, foxes, jackals, coyotes, and domestic dogs. You have to go up several levels on the biological classification to the order Carnivora to find a common classification for foxes and cats. read more

Male foxes are known as dogs, tods or reynards, females as vixens, and young as cubs, pups, or kits, though the latter name is not to be confused with a distinct species called kit foxes. A group of foxes is referred to as a skulk, leash, or earth. read more
